Biofortified [Beta]-carotene rice improves vitamin A intake and reduces the prevalence of inadequacy among women and young children in a simulated analysis in Bangladesh, Indonesia, and the Philippines
Vitamin A deficiency continues to be a major public health problem affecting developing countries where people eat mostly rice as a staple food.
